BJ Ngosa bids farewell to his last born son
0
SHARES
8
VIEWS
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

ADVERTISEMENT

GRIEF and sorrow engulfed Bojongo Ngosa Popularly known as BJ Ngosa, as he bid farewell to his last born son who died in road traffic accident that left four other family members nursing injuries.

“I was supposed to be looking at five caskets tomorrow (Today) but the Jehovah that I save was faithful enough to save the other four,” Ngosa shared on his Facebook post yesterday.

Today, numerous mourners came to sympathise with the family as Ngosa summoned up his strength to sing at the memorial service held at Praise Christian Centre along Great East Road in Lusaka today.

Some who could not hold their tears as he sang in worship and broke down in tears, went to console him on the podium.

The renowned gospel singer’s son Schulel died on the spot, while his wife, Jubilee Mwamba and his three other children were taken to Levy Mwanawasa Hospital for medical attention.

The wife who was only informed of her son’s passing on the eve of the burial, is still recovering as she is unable to move, Ngosa said.

Last night Ngosa took to social media to narrate what transpired immediately after the accident occurred while he used that same time to thank everyone who has prayed for, and given support to his family.

He said the past six days have been emotional and sorrowful for him.

“I had a dead son in my hands and a very, very injured wife on my side,” Ngosa said.

“I decided to concentrate on the living because I knew that my son was dead
and concentrated on my wife… Bane ( people) it is very painful but who are we?We dont control anything.”

Schulel was only four years old and has been put to rest at the Memorial Park today.
